Яблочные радости

Mini web-сервер для печати чеков на фискальных регистраторах из мобильных приложений через HTTP запрос JSON.
Ответить
Audim
Администратор
Сообщения: 2395
Зарегистрирован: 17 мар 2015, 18:36

Яблочные радости

Сообщение Audim » 10 ноя 2019, 22:07

Выложил бетку kkmserver для MacOs.

Установка:

Инструкция на сайте: https://kkmserver.ru/WiKi/InstallMacOs

Способ первый:
1. Установите в браузере расширение:
Хром, Опера, Яндекс-браузер: https://chrome.google.com/webstore/deta ... kichkhcpog
FireFox: https://kkmserver.ru/Donload/AddIn_Firefox.xpi
2. Щелкните мышкой на появившейся иконке расширения в кнопку "Установить компоненту:"
3. В верхнем поле выберите "Встроенный сервер ККТ" "
Внизу экрана будет надпись о необходимости подождать несколько секунд пока расширение проверяет установлена ли компонента.
Закройте окно расширения и откройте еще раз.
4. В нижней части формы выберите "Установить компоненту
Пойдет закачка установочного пакета.
После закачки подтвердите сохранение пакета.
5. После закачки выберите в контекстном меню "Показать в Finder"
6. Вызовете контекстное меню -> "Открыть в программе" -> "Установщик"
Если не сработало - повторите еще раз пукт 6.
7. В открывшемся окне нажмите кнопку "Открыть".
8. Следуйте инструкциям установщика...
9. Откройте программу "Терминал"
10. Наберите и выполните команду "/Library/kkmserver/kkmserver -r"

Способ второй:
1. Скачайте установочный пакет: https://kkmserver.ru/Donload/KkmServer.pkg
2. После закачки откройте файл в Finder"
3. Вызовете контекстное меню -> "Открыть в программе" -> "Установщик"
Если не сработало - повторите еще раз пукт 3.
4. В открывшемся окне нажмите кнопку "Открыть".
5. Следуйте инструкциям установщика...
6. Откройте программу "Терминал"
7. Наберите и выполните команду "/Library/kkmserver/kkmserver -d"


Команды kkmserver:
Зарегистрировать для расширения браузера:
/Library/kkmserver/kkmserver -r

Для того чтобы "демонизировать" (автозапуск сервисом) сервер:
/Library/kkmserver/kkmserver -d
Отключить демона
/Library/kkmserver/kkmserver -n

"Одноразово" запустить сервер:
/Library/kkmserver/kkmserver -s

И напишите плиз у кого получилось/не получилось...

Буду благодарен кто поможет разобраться с созданием дистрибутива для MacOs:
Не получается создать полноценный дистрибутив.
После установки пакета нужно запустить kkmserver первый раз для регистрации в расширении браузера командой:
/Library/kkmserver/kkmserver -r
Для этого в теории в пакет pkg можно включить скрипт "postinstall" который должен запуститься после установки пакета.
И вот с этим проблема - при запуске дает ошибку.
Причину понять не могу ни как.
Вот вопрос на stackoverflow:
https://ru.stackoverflow.com/questions/ ... 7-pkgbuild
Может кто сталкивался...

tehnosal
Сообщения: 1
Зарегистрирован: 31 июл 2020, 18:26

Re: Яблочные радости

Сообщение tehnosal » 31 июл 2020, 18:47

Добрый день. В браузере получилось установить компоненту, но кассу по USB не видит, Атол сделал драйвера под MacOS, но не понятно как с ними работать. Возможно ли подключить кассу к компьютеру под Windows и на macOS печатать туда по сети? или нужна именно сетевая касса? В 1с в драйвера добавляю ваш драйвер, но не знаю как установить компоненту взаимодействия с драйвером,чтобы увидеть настройки. Попробовал через vine и CrossOver запустить. Но виснет при установке компоненты взаимодействия с драйвером. С Атол Драйвером такого не наблюдается, но опять же не находит кассу по USB. Может что подскажете?

Audim
Администратор
Сообщения: 2395
Зарегистрирован: 17 мар 2015, 18:36

Re: Яблочные радости

Сообщение Audim » 31 июл 2020, 19:44

Нужна ККТ с прошивкой под "Атол Платформа-5"

vasyan
Сообщения: 1
Зарегистрирован: 19 фев 2024, 21:28

Re: Яблочные радости

Сообщение vasyan » 19 фев 2024, 21:34

возникает затык на 7 шаге

/Library/kkmserver/kkmserver -d"

терминал говорит нет там папки kkmserver
хотя я так понимаю она должна была быть создана установщиком на 6 шаге
iMac свежий

Ответить